Quantcast

Josh Button and The Aussie Champs

KonaWorld

Turbo Monkey
Sep 3, 2009
2,466
0
Josh Button and the 2010 Australian National mountain bike*Championships
Eagle Park, Adelaide, Australia.
The Aussie champs have been awarded to the Eagle Mountain bike park facility in Adelaide for the next 3 years. Although I love coming to*Radelaide the only downer about this place was that in previous years*the Eagle bike*park downhill track*has never been*a good, fun*track. [...]

More...